Minister faces no-confidence vote over custody case
Ljubljana, 6 April - The opposition announced Wednesday a no-confidence vote against Anja Kopač Mrak, the minister of labour, the family, social affairs and equal opportunities, over a high-profile custody case that has been making headlines for a week.
